The importance of undercarriage parts in heavy machinery can not be overstated, as they are essential parts that significantly influence the general performance and long life of the tools. The undercarriage of heavy equipment supports the whole weight of the device, takes in shocks from unequal terrain, and supplies stability during operation. Secret undercarriage components include track chains, track footwear, gears, rollers, and idlers, every one of which work together to make certain smooth and reliable movement of the equipment.

Normal maintenance and timely substitute of undercarriage parts are crucial to avoid costly downtime and take full advantage of efficiency. Worn-out undercarriage components can lead to lowered traction, boosted fuel usage, and increased wear on various other parts of the machinery. By buying high-quality undercarriage parts and adhering to a stringent maintenance schedule, operators can enhance the performance of their hefty equipment and expand its service life.

By implementing strategic procedures to optimize undercarriage parts, heavy equipment operators can significantly elevate tools efficiency. One crucial facet to improving equipment performance is making sure correct positioning and tension of the undercarriage components. Loose or misaligned components can cause lowered security and efficiency throughout operation. Regular evaluations and changes can help view website keep optimum efficiency degrees.

Furthermore, choosing the ideal undercarriage parts for certain operating conditions is essential. When picking undercarriage elements, elements such as the type of surface, work, and ecological problems need to be taken right into factor to consider. Making use of high-quality parts that are created to this post withstand the demands of the work can improve total devices efficiency and durability.

In addition, keeping undercarriage components well-lubricated and clean is vital for smooth operation. Dust, particles, and lack of lubrication can create premature damage on elements, resulting in lowered performance and potential break downs. Routine cleaning and lubrication routines can assist protect against these concerns and ensure constant tools performance.
